### Add filtering and export to the Mirewatch audit-log viewer

This PR gives the support team date-range filters, actor search, and CSV export for audit events. Exports run asynchronously and notify the requester when ready, so large pulls no longer time out. Please note that result sizes and export windows are capped; the enforced limits are listed below.

tuning constants:
RATE_LIMITS = {
    "istox": 465,
    "wendor": 846,
    "novvan": 466,
    "julok": 655,
    "sorax": 651,
    "belath": 752,
    "druax": 1007,
}

Temporary Site — Contractor Access

While Darnell Works is under renovation, all contractor activity moves to the interim site at Crowhurst Yard. Report to the portacabin marked SITE OFFICE on arrival. Hard hats and hi-vis mandatory past the gate. No parking inside the compound; use the gravel lot opposite. Deliveries via the north gate only, 08:00–16:00. Tools must be signed in and out daily. The personnel turnstile is card-free during the works and runs on a keypad; enter the code below.

staff pass of fajof-fawif = bdg-ES-2

Log sampling for the Chattervane service: by default we keep 1-in-200 info lines but 100% of warnings and auth events, so nothing security-relevant gets dropped. Sampling rules live server-side and are audit-logged on change. To fetch the current ruleset from the admin endpoint, authenticate with the bearer token below.

login token, yajeg-fawif: eyJhbGciOiJIUzI1NiIsInR5cCI6IkpXVCJ9.eyJzdWIiOiIEdPQYnZXaZIn0.HSRTnYZBx0Qc

To: Warehouse Shift Lead

A pallet of recalled QuickVolt chargers is staged in Bay 7, shrink-wrapped and tagged with red recall labels. These units must not re-enter sellable stock under any circumstances. A contracted courier from Bellamy Freight will collect the pallet Wednesday between 09:00 and 11:00 for return to the Varnholt processing centre. Confirm the pallet count against the recall sheet and photograph the wrap before release. At collection, the hand-over must follow the confidential instruction below.

dispatch memo: the sorius tamius courier leaves the praeth ledger at gate 4873 under passcode 928014